本文目录导读:
随着互联网技术的飞速发展,负载均衡已成为保证网站和应用程序稳定运行的重要手段,在负载均衡架构中,数据库作为核心组件,其配置的合理性与优化程度直接影响到整个系统的性能和稳定性,本文将针对负载均衡后的数据库配置进行探讨,并提出相应的优化策略。
负载均衡后的数据库配置原则
1、数据库高可用:确保数据库在发生故障时能够快速切换到备用数据库,保障业务连续性。
图片来源于网络,如有侵权联系删除
2、数据库负载均衡:合理分配请求,提高数据库性能,降低单点压力。
3、数据库读写分离:通过读写分离技术,实现读写分离,提高数据库并发处理能力。
4、数据库性能优化:针对数据库性能瓶颈,进行优化调整,提高数据库整体性能。
负载均衡后的数据库配置策略
1、数据库高可用配置
(1)主从复制:在主数据库和从数据库之间建立主从复制关系,当主数据库发生故障时,从数据库能够自动接管,保证业务连续性。
(2)读写分离:通过配置读写分离,将读请求分配到从数据库,写请求分配到主数据库,降低主数据库的压力。
(3)数据库集群:将多个数据库服务器组成集群,实现数据库水平扩展,提高数据库处理能力。
2、数据库负载均衡配置
图片来源于网络,如有侵权联系删除
(1)负载均衡器:在数据库服务器和负载均衡器之间配置负载均衡器,将请求均匀分配到各个数据库服务器。
(2)数据库连接池:在应用服务器和数据库服务器之间配置数据库连接池,提高数据库连接效率。
(3)读写分离代理:配置读写分离代理,将读请求和写请求分别转发到从数据库和主数据库。
3、数据库性能优化配置
(1)索引优化:根据业务需求,合理创建索引,提高查询效率。
(2)查询优化:针对慢查询,进行优化调整,提高数据库查询性能。
(3)存储优化:根据业务需求,选择合适的存储引擎,提高存储性能。
(4)缓存优化:在数据库和缓存之间建立缓存机制,减少数据库访问次数,提高数据库性能。
图片来源于网络,如有侵权联系删除
负载均衡后的数据库优化实践
1、定期监控数据库性能:通过监控工具,实时监控数据库性能,及时发现并解决性能瓶颈。
2、数据库参数优化:根据数据库负载情况,调整数据库参数,优化数据库性能。
3、数据库架构优化:针对业务需求,对数据库架构进行优化,提高数据库处理能力。
4、数据库备份与恢复:定期进行数据库备份,确保数据安全,在发生故障时,能够快速恢复数据库。
5、数据库性能测试:定期进行数据库性能测试,评估数据库性能,为优化提供依据。
负载均衡后的数据库配置与优化是保证系统稳定运行的关键,在实际应用中,应根据业务需求,结合数据库性能特点,采取合理的配置策略和优化措施,提高数据库性能,确保系统稳定运行。
标签: #负载均衡以后数据库怎么配置
评论列表